怎么查找XCode模拟器的保存路径?以及真机的沙盒文件?
2016-11-15 16:58
274 查看
转载自:http://blog.csdn.net/while0/article/details/52904307
有时候开发调试时,需要查看模拟器或真机中应用的数据文件,比如Sqlite之类的,可按以下步骤进行:
模拟器文件路径Finder
->前往 ->前往文件夹-> 输入路径 :
/Users/用户名/Library/Developer/CoreSimulator/Devices/
里面就是很多以模拟器设备ID命名的文件夹。
查找模拟器的设备ID:
1)点击XCODE上方的window选择Devices ,打开设备一览。
2)点击左边设备一览,上面是真机,下面是模拟器,其中模拟器的id是用来确认模拟器文件夹位置的
3) 点击真机,可以看到真机上基于当前Xcode开发者安装沙盒的程序(不越狱无法看到其他开发者的程序)
4)点击画面下面的Download下载按钮,把应用数据下载到Mac上,生成一个.xcappdata文件,里面的内容结构类似这样
5)在.xcappdata文件上点击右键,选择Show package contents 查看包内容,就可以看到真机应用程序的数据文件了,这个位置指向系统的NSUserDefault,因此有人说这个类可以用来存储登录密码是不对的
有时候开发调试时,需要查看模拟器或真机中应用的数据文件,比如Sqlite之类的,可按以下步骤进行:
模拟器文件路径Finder
->前往 ->前往文件夹-> 输入路径 :
/Users/用户名/Library/Developer/CoreSimulator/Devices/
里面就是很多以模拟器设备ID命名的文件夹。
查找模拟器的设备ID:
1)点击XCODE上方的window选择Devices ,打开设备一览。
2)点击左边设备一览,上面是真机,下面是模拟器,其中模拟器的id是用来确认模拟器文件夹位置的
3) 点击真机,可以看到真机上基于当前Xcode开发者安装沙盒的程序(不越狱无法看到其他开发者的程序)
4)点击画面下面的Download下载按钮,把应用数据下载到Mac上,生成一个.xcappdata文件,里面的内容结构类似这样
5)在.xcappdata文件上点击右键,选择Show package contents 查看包内容,就可以看到真机应用程序的数据文件了,这个位置指向系统的NSUserDefault,因此有人说这个类可以用来存储登录密码是不对的
相关文章推荐
- 怎么查找XCode模拟器的保存路径?以及真机的沙盒文件?
- 怎么查找XCode模拟器的保存路径?以及真机的沙盒文件?
- NSUserDefault保存的Plist文件在(真机/模拟器)沙盒路径中的位置
- 使用Xcode获取沙盒文件(模拟器和真机)
- XCode里的模拟器到底在哪里?我的App被放到哪里了?如何寻找真机的沙盒文件?
- Xcode想关文件的存放路径,沙盒,bundle,模拟器....
- 查找文件是否安装以及安装路径(Ubuntu 下 )
- 真机运行时怎么查看沙盒文件
- 【问题收集·初级问题】模拟器和真机,分别如何指定数据库路径,模拟器和真机对应的沙盒有何不同…
- iOS 文件路径以及保存
- Python:编写函数,能在当前目录以及子目录下查找文件名包含指定字符串的文件,并打印出完整路径
- 没有真机测试又想用,设和测试读写文件的方法(找到mac下lion的沙盒路径)
- SandBox的结构以及沙盒文件路径
- IOS 8 模拟器中工程的 .app路径和 沙盒路径的获取方式以及路径对比
- sandbox沙盒介绍以及如何取得沙盒里面各文件的路径,图片导入方式和图片路径获取
- iOS 把数据库文件打包到mainbundle中,查找不到路径的解决办法;以及在删除bundle中文件的可行性
- NSBundle介绍以及读取沙盒文件路径问题
- Android之怎么操作文件(读写以及保存到sdcard)
- Xcode 5.1 编译模拟器以及真机都能使用的静态库
- 【iOS开发-3】sandbox沙盒介绍以及如何取得沙盒里面各文件的路径,图片导入方式和图片路径获取